Healthy And Reaching For Great Heights -- Though Not Literally

Q&a Kelly Gregg

September 23, 2009|By Edward Lee , edward.lee@baltsun.com

Q: Would you rather have a Super Bowl ring or a Hall of Fame bust, and why?

A: Super Bowl ring, for sure. That's what you play this game for. You want to win the big one. I'm still mad we lost the high school state championship game [in Oklahoma].

Q: Did you have a childhood fear?

A: I'm definitely afraid of heights. My wife and I, we always laugh about it because when we go to the fun park, she knows there are rides that I won't ride. She takes the kids on the big ones. I hate heights.

Q: You told the Ravens Web site that you took part in "noodling." What is that?

A: You catch catfish with your hands. You go into holes and catch them either through the gills or through the mouth and pull them out. It's big in Oklahoma. I did it a couple times in high school. It's difficult, but it's fun.

Q: Do you have any pre-game superstitions or rituals?

A: I go through the same ritual. I always get my baked potato before the game, my pre-game meal is the same, the way I get taped. Repetition is calming. Nothing changes.
